Output 51cafa10ae52faff51915444709a773d0e15edc04b241d02f12e95a4cafc2fca:0

value
13100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ded9bc403615692343b0482662e55c420cd8236c OP_EQUAL
address
3N1LmeXNxxL6famK2MRbnx4WuHkjHNCLzP
transaction
51cafa10ae52faff51915444709a773d0e15edc04b241d02f12e95a4cafc2fca
confirmations
242188
spent
true